>> They're needed at runtime, and included in the pth file.
>> But I'm not sure whether or not inputs for python should be
>> native-inputs, I never cross build python modules for other
>> architertures.
>
> If they’re used at run time, they’re not ‘native-inputs’.  (In practice
> we cannot cross-compile Python stuff currently, so this is largely a
> theoretical concern, but it doesn’t cost much to get it right.)
>
>> Should I put dnspython and idna into inputs, or propagated-inputs?
>
> If the installed code “import”s them, then they should be propagated.
OK, done.  I'm fine with propagated them, but there are many python
packages use inputs for runtime depends and rely on the pth file too.

What's the current practice?
